3 mmcl2003 How are elements arranged in the periodic table? Elements are arranged in terms of their chemical properties answer 1.

4 mmcl2003 What is similar about elements in the same group (column) of the periodic table? Elements in the same group show similar chemical properties 2. answer

5 mmcl2003 What are the NOBLE GASES? The very unreactive Group 8 (or 0) elements. 3. answer

6 mmcl2003 What is the name given to the centre of an atom? The NUCLEUS 4. answer

7 mmcl2003 Describe the structure of an atom? An atom is a very small particle with a positively charged centre (nucleus) surrounded by moving negatively charged electrons 5. answer

8 mmcl2003 What is a nucleus? The very small positively charged centre of atom. It contains protons and neutrons. 6. answer

9 mmcl2003 What charge has the centre of an atom? Positive charge 7. answer

10 mmcl2003 What is the electron arrangement of an atom with 14 electrons? 2,8,4 8. answer

11 mmcl2003 From the data book, what is the electron arrangement for sodium? 2,8,1 9. answer

12 mmcl2003 What is the maximum number of electrons that each electron energy level can accommodate? 1st-2 electrons 2nd-8 electrons 3rd-8 (for the 1 st 20 elements) 10. answer

13 mmcl2003 Where are the electrons found in an atom? Electrons are arranged in different energy levels around the nucleus of the atom 11. answer

14 mmcl2003 What is ATOMIC NUMBER? The number of protons (and so also electrons) in an atom. It is the number by which elements are arranged in the periodic table 12. answer

15 mmcl2003 Why are atoms electrically neutral? The number of positively charged protons equals the number of negatively charged electrons 13. answer

16 mmcl2003 What information does the group number give? The group number = the number of electrons in the outer energy level 14. answer

17 mmcl2003 What is the mass and charge of a proton? Mass Charge Proton 1 amu + 15. answer

18 mmcl2003 What is the mass and charge of a electron? Mass Charge Electron almost 0 - 16. answer

19 mmcl2003 What is the mass and charge of a neutron? Mass Charge Neutron 1 amu 0 17. answer

20 mmcl2003 Why is the relative atomic mass of an element rarely a whole number? RAM is an AVERAGE, but, it is often close to a whole number as one isotope is usually much more common than the others 18. answer

21 mmcl2003 What is the same about the electron arrangement of atoms in the same group? They have the same number of electrons in their outer energy levels. 19. answer

22 mmcl2003 What is the connection between the electron arrangement and the chemical properties of an element? Elements with the same number of outer electrons have similar chemical properties 20. answer

23 mmcl2003 What is the MASS NUMBER of an atom? No of Protons + No of Neutrons 21. answer

24 mmcl2003 What is an ION? A charged particle formed when electrons are gained or lost by an atom 22. answer

25 mmcl2003 How is a positive ion formed? An outer electron(s) is lost from an atom 23. answer

26 mmcl2003 How is a negative ion formed? An electron(s) is gained by an atom 24. answer

27 mmcl2003 Calculate the number of protons, neutrons and electrons in 31 P 15 protons 16 neutrons 15 electrons 25. answer

28 mmcl2003 Calculate the number of protons, neutrons and electrons in 23 Na + 11 protons 12 neutrons 10 electron 26. answer

29 mmcl2003 Calculate the number of protons, neutrons and electrons in 16 O 2- 8 protons 8 neutrons 10 electrons 27. answer

30 mmcl2003 What is a MOLECULE? A group of non-metal atoms joined together by covalent bonds. 28. answer

31 mmcl2003 What is RELATIVE ATOMIC MASS (RAM)? Average mass of the atoms of an element allowing for different isotopes and their percentage proportions 29. answer

32 mmcl2003 What are ISOTOPES? Atoms with the same atomic number ( same element ) but different mass numbers, due to a different number of neutrons in the nucleus 30. answer
